Jelousy is a fear that you are not as good as others or an envy of what they have.
People, who are always jelous of everyone else, are afraid their need will not be met.
Jelousy has been the cause of marriage break- ups, destroyed friendships and strained
relationships among siblings. The greater the perceived threat, the greater the jelousy
becomes. Being jelous of your neighbour can lead you deep in debt as you try to keep up
appearances and have the same or better things than your neighbour does. Severe jelousy
has even led to crimes such as theft, arson and murder.
Many times people who are jelous are very insecure. They always think that they have to
measure up to the imagined standards of others.
The best treatment for jelousy is to have good relationships. Trust is an essential
element for a good relationship and with jelousy there is very little trust. Building
trust takes a lot of time and effort, especially with someone who is habitually jelous
of everyone.
However, it is not always a bad thing. Being jelous of someone can spur you into action
whether it is to study harder in school or to get a better job. In this way being jelous
can be good, although it is usually perceived as being a bad quality.
